Understanding Brake Hose Rubber Essential for Automotive Safety


In the automotive industry, safety is paramount, and one of the critical components that ensure vehicle safety is the brake system. Within this system, the role of the brake hose cannot be overstated—particularly the material it is made from, with brake hose rubber being a primary element. This article delves into the importance of brake hose rubber, its characteristics, and its role in ensuring the reliability and safety of vehicles.


What is Brake Hose Rubber?


Brake hoses are responsible for transporting brake fluid from the master cylinder to the brake calipers. Unlike standard rubber tubes, brake hose rubber is specially formulated to withstand the high pressures and harsh conditions found within an automotive braking system. This rubber is often reinforced with synthetic fibers, which enhance its strength and durability, preventing it from bursting under pressure.


Importance of Brake Hose Rubber


The braking system of a vehicle is a crucial aspect of its overall safety. When a driver presses the brake pedal, the master cylinder sends brake fluid through the hoses to the brakes at each wheel. The material must be capable of withstanding intense pressure without expanding excessively or degrading over time. Brake hose rubber fulfills this requirement, ensuring that the braking system operates efficiently. If a brake hose were to fail, it could lead to a complete brake failure, potentially causing catastrophic accidents.


Properties of High-Quality Brake Hose Rubber


High-quality brake hose rubber possesses several essential characteristics

1. Heat Resistance The braking process generates significant heat, which the rubber must be able to withstand without losing its integrity. Quality brake hose rubber can endure high temperatures, ensuring continuous operation even in demanding situations.


2. Chemical Resistance Brake fluids can be corrosive, and the rubber material must resist degradation from prolonged exposure. Excellent brake hose rubber is formulated to withstand various chemicals, ensuring longevity and reliability.


3. Flexibility As vehicles move, the brake hoses experience flexing and twisting. The rubber used for brake hoses must maintain flexibility and elasticity, allowing for the necessary movement without cracking or breaking.


4. Pressure Tolerance The braking system operates at high pressures, and the brake hose rubber must have the strength to contain these pressures without failure.


Maintenance and Replacement


While brake hose rubber is designed for durability, it is not immune to wear and tear. Regular inspection of brake hoses should be part of vehicle maintenance. Signs that a brake hose may need to be replaced include visible bubbles, cracks, or a spongy brake pedal. If any irregularities are observed, it is crucial to have the hoses inspected and replaced as necessary to maintain optimal braking performance.
